A ROMset is a collection of ROMs—digital copies of the original arcade game software—that match the drivers and technical requirements of a particular version of MAME. The Significance of the 0
To audit a 0.134u4 set, you need the official .dat file specifically generated for MAME 0.134u4. This file acts as a precise blueprint, telling the auditing software exactly what files should be inside every single ZIP archive.
These changes mean that ROM sets are not universally compatible. The MAME 0.134u4 set includes the specific files, with specific checksums (CRCs), that the 0.134u4 version of the emulator expects. This strict pairing is the source of endless frustration for beginners, but it is the price of progress for the emulation scene.
